QUOTE(mememe12 @ May 15 2009, 11:19 AM) need to play higher volume? max meh? sked will spoil me speaker Just use ur speaker as usual, dont really need to put effort into burn in. After some use, ur speaker will reach its optimum working state. Dont need use pink noise. Just ur regular music. If ur in a hurry, just let it run continuosly for 24hours then it will be fine. As for volume, use it at your comfortable listening level, dont wanna disturb others in the house, then when there are no one around then maybe u can crank it a bit above normal listening level.what is pink noise eh? There are a few school of thought but to me, a speaker shud sound nice even before burn in and better after burn in, but for speaker, i dont experience much difference after letting it run for a day. But for IEM, i do feel mine changed after 100 hours and pretty much stabilise after that. I have heard a audiophile tell me he only buy used speakers cause he says it saves him 1 year of burn in This post has been edited by dlyz: May 15 2009, 09:41 PM |

Usually after a period of burn in , we will notice that the treble is smoother and the sound is wider, bass was also much more punchy .Of course , all of this can be varied depend on user configuration , such as EQ, speaker placement, source etc.
